How to Find a Private Psychiatrist in the UK
Finding the best mental healthcare expert can be a difficult task, especially when considering private psychiatry. The UK offers a varied variety of mental health services, but many individuals seeking treatment frequently prefer the individualized approach that private psychiatrists supply. This post will guide you through the steps required to find a private psychiatrist in the UK, what factors to think about, and answers to often asked concerns.

Comprehending Private Psychiatry
Private psychiatry describes mental healthcare services supplied by specialists who operate outside the National Health Service (NHS). Patients who pick private psychiatry frequently look for quicker access to visits, a more comprehensive option of professionals, and different treatment choices that may not be offered through civil services.
Benefits of Private Psychiatry
- Lowered Waiting Times: Patients typically experience substantially shorter wait times for visits.
- Versatile Scheduling: Appointment times can be more accommodating to the patient's requirements.
- Personalized Care: Patients may have more opportunities for individually time with their psychiatrist.
- Access to Specialists: Availability of a wider series of specializeds and treatment techniques.
Steps to Find a Private Psychiatrist
The process of finding a Private Psychiatrist Uk psychiatrist includes several key steps. The following guide details these steps in information:
1. Identify Your Needs
Before you begin trying to find a psychiatrist, it's important to understand what you require. Think about the following:

- Type of Therapy Needed: Are you looking for medication management, psychotherapy, or both?
- Expertise: Some psychiatrists specialize in particular areas, such as anxiety disorders, depression, ADHD, or trauma.
- Preferred Treatment Methods: Some specialists may include alternative treatments or choose evidence-based medication, so it's important to know what you're looking for.
2. Research Study Potential Psychiatrists
Conduct thorough research study to assemble a list of possible psychiatrists. Here are some resources to think about:
- Online Directories: Websites like the Royal College of Psychiatrists, Therapy Directory, or Psychology Today can offer listings of qualified psychiatrists in your location.
- Word of Mouth: Recommendations from household, pals, or other health care experts can lead you to credible psychiatrists.
- Insurance Providers: If you have private health insurance coverage, check which psychiatrists are covered under your strategy.
3. Inspect Qualifications and Experience
As soon as you have a list, it's essential to validate each prospect's credentials. Look for:
- Medical Qualifications: Ensure that the psychiatrist is registered with the General Medical Council (GMC) and belongs to a professional body, such as the Royal College of Psychiatrists.
- Experience: Review their experience in treating your particular condition.
- Patient Reviews: Online evaluations or reviews can provide additional insights into the psychiatrist's approach and efficiency.
4. Arrange an Initial Consultation
An initial consultation can help you determine if a psychiatrist is the ideal fit for you. Throughout this check out, consider:
- Comfort Level: Do you feel comfortable discussing your concerns?
- Interaction Style: How does the psychiatrist discuss treatment alternatives? Is the communication clear and supportive?
- Treatment Plan: Discuss potential next actions and how they tailor treatment to fulfill individual needs.
5. Evaluate Costs and Payment Options
Private psychiatric services can differ considerably in cost. Clarify the following with your picked psychiatrist:
- Consultation Fees: Understand the expenses for the very first appointment and any follow-up sessions.
- Payment Methods: Inquire about accepted payment approaches and if they provide payment strategies.
- Insurance coverage Coverage: If you have private health insurance, validate what services are covered.
6. Ongoing Assessment
Once you've begun treatment, it's vital to regularly evaluate your development. Track:
- Improvements: Are you seeing any favorable modifications in your mental health?
- Treatment Satisfaction: Are you pleased with the care you are getting? You should feel comfortable addressing any worry about your psychiatrist.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. How do I understand if I require to see a psychiatrist?
If you are experiencing consistent symptoms impacting your life, such as serious mood swings, stress and anxiety, depression, or changes in habits, it might be time to think about seeking advice from a psychiatrist.
2. Can I self-refer to a private psychiatrist?
Yes, people can self-refer to private psychiatrists without requiring a recommendation from a GP, which is often required for NHS services.
3. Will my insurance cover the costs of a private psychiatrist?
Many private health insurance coverage prepares offer protection for expert psychiatric services, but it's vital to examine your specific policy details.
4. What can I expect during my first appointment?
During the very first consultation, you can expect to discuss your symptoms, personal history, treatment goals, and any issues you might have regarding the treatment process.
5. For how long will I need to see a psychiatrist?
The period of treatment varies widely depending upon the individual's needs and the complexity of their condition. Regular ongoing evaluations will help figure out the continued need of sessions.
